"Having fronted a Nirvana reunion last year (and before that, an all-Nirvana covers livestream with Travis Barker on drums during Covid lockdown), Post Malone continued his covers career at the 2026 Grammys, where he fronted an all-star Black Sabbath tribute band, in honor of the late Ozzy Osbourne. Post has collaborated with Ozzy, and his bandmates - Andrew Watt, Red Hot Chili Peppers' Chad Smith, and Guns N' Roses' Duff McKagan and Slash all had as well."
"They performed Sabbath's iconic "War Pigs" as the Grammy's "In Memoriam" segment continued behind them. Watch a clip below.
